Job Description Summary
• You will be a member of a team responsible for developing and implementing an overall strategy for compliance monitoring and auditing. As a compliance professional, you will be responsible for executing various activities to monitor and audit the design and effectiveness of compliance policies, procedures and controls. You'll also provide support to compliance investigations, and transparency reporting across the EMEA region.

Roles and Responsibilities
• Develop a comprehensive understanding of GE Healthcare compliance policies, procedures, controls, systems and processes. Continuously monitor current and emerging risks within the subject areas
• Efficiently execute monitoring/audit activities on a timely manner.
• Interface with employees and senior management across the organization during audits and report outs
• As needed, and in partnership with global and regional compliance and other stakeholders, coordinate and/or execute corrective actions arising from investigations and audit/monitoring findings. Track issue remediation monitoring/audit findings. Work closely with stakeholders to ensure corrective actions were appropriately addressed.
• Produce clear, concise, relevant and timely monitoring/audit reports.
• Prepare high quality written monitoring/audit which provide a clear and concise account of the scope, work performed, key findings, conclusions and recommendations.
• Provide oral briefings on monitoring/audit findings and identify appropriate corrective actions.
• Develop and maintain productive working relationships with compliance and business partners.
• Partner with compliance, legal, and other functions to identify and understand trends; analyze and report out on such trends and thereby enable the organization to respond in a timely and proactive manner.
• Support process and tool improvements to address any gaps and enhance compliance controls.

Required Qualifications
• Bachelor’s or Masters degree in IT, finance or business related.
• A minimum of three years of professional experience in compliance, risk, internal audit, controllership, or related field.
• Strong oral and written communication skills.
• Strong Word, Power Point and Excel (e.g., vlookups, pivots) skills
• Demonstrated strong process and/or project management skills. Process and detail-oriented, including strong organizational skills and ability to prioritize
• Data analytics capabilities
• Strong sense of urgency with a demonstrated record of meeting commitments despite pressure
• Self-motivated with ability to handle a large and varied workload simultaneously, to multitask, and to work independently with minimal supervision
• Proven analytical, evaluation, and problem-solving skills Proven ability to digest large amounts of information and distill it into the essential elements
• Highest personal integrity with demonstrated ability to handle confidential matters in a discreet and respectful manner
• Ability to maintain confidentiality and inspire trust
• Professional fluency in English is required. Foreign language skills a plus
